Mises à jour aux images de pipelines hébergés

Avec cette mise à jour, nous annonçons des mises à jour des images de pipelines hébergés. L’image Ubuntu 22.04 est désormais en disponibilité générale, il s’agit de la dernière version d’Ubuntu. En outre, nous avons inclus la planification du brownout pour les images Ubuntu 18.04.

Pour plus d’informations, consultez les notes de publication.

Azure Pipelines

Azure Pipelines

Message d’erreur amélioré en cas d’échec du chargement des pipelines

Azure Pipelines fournit plusieurs types de déclencheurs pour configurer le démarrage de votre pipeline. Une façon d’exécuter un pipeline consiste à utiliser des déclencheurs planifiés. Parfois, les informations d’exécution planifiée d’un pipeline sont endommagées et peuvent entraîner l’échec d’une charge. Auparavant, nous affichions un message d’erreur trompeur, affirmant que le pipeline était introuvable. Avec cette mise à jour, nous avons résolu ce problème et renvoyons un message d’erreur d’information. À l’avenir, vous recevez le message semblable à : Les données de planification de génération sont endommagées si un pipeline ne parvient pas à se charger.

Disponibilité générale d’Ubuntu 22.04 pour les pools hébergés Azure Pipelines

L’image Ubuntu 22.04 est désormais en disponibilité générale pour les agents hébergés Azure Pipelines. Pour utiliser cette image, mettez à jour votre fichier YAML pour inclure vmImage:'ubuntu-22.04':

- job: ubuntu2204
  pool:
    vmImage: 'ubuntu-22.04'
  steps:
  - bash: |
      echo Hello from Ubuntu 22.04
      lsb_release -d

Notez que l’étiquette d’image ubuntu-latest continuera à pointer vers ubuntu-20.04.

Annonce de la dépréciation des images Ubuntu 18.04 (mise à jour)

Azure Pipelines déprécie l’image Ubuntu 18.04 (ubuntu-18.04) sur nos pools hébergés. Cette image sera retirée le 1er décembre. Vous pouvez commencer à voir des temps de file d’attente plus longs.

Il existe plusieurs façons d’identifier les pipelines qui utilisent l’image ubuntu-18.04, notamment :

  • À compter de bientôt, les messages d’avertissement seront affichés dans les exécutions de pipeline à l’aide de l’image ubuntu-18.04.
  • Ce script peut être exécuté pour vous aider à trouver des pipelines à l’aide d’images dépréciées, notamment ubuntu-18.04.
  • Nous programmons de courts « brownouts ». Toutes les exécutions ubuntu-18.04 échouent pendant la période d’abandon. Par conséquent, il est recommandé de migrer vos pipelines avant les brownouts.

Planification brownout (mise à jour)

  • 3 octobre, 12:00 UTC - 3 octobre, 14:00 UTC
  • 18 octobre, 14:00 UTC - Octobre 18, 16:00 UTC
  • 15 novembre, 18:00 UTC - Novembre 15, 20:00 UTC
  • 30 novembre, 20:00 UTC - 30 novembre, 22:00 UTC
  • 15 décembre, 20:00 UTC - 16 décembre 00:00 UTC
  • 5 janvier, 10.00 UTC - 5 janvier, 14.00 UTC
  • 13 janvier, 12.00 UTC - 13 janvier, 16.00 UTC
  • 18 janvier, 14.00 UTC - 18 janvier, 18.00 UTC
  • 24 janvier, 16.00 UTC - 24 janvier, 20.00 UTC
  • 1er février, 18.00 UTC - 1er février, 22.00 UTC
  • 7 février, 16.00 UTC - 7 février, 22.00 UTC
  • 13 février, 14.00 UTC - 13 février, 22.00 UTC
  • 21 février, 10.00 UTC - 21 février, 22.00 UTC
  • 28 février, 10.00 UTC - 28 février, 22.00 UTC
  • 6 mars, 00.00 UTC - Mars 7, 00.00 UTC
  • 13 mars, 00.00 UTC - Mars 14, 00.00 UTC
  • 21 mars, 00.00 UTC - Mars 22, 00.00 UTC

Étapes suivantes

Notes

Ces fonctionnalités seront déployées au cours des deux à trois prochaines semaines.

Accédez à Azure DevOps et jetez un coup d’œil.

Comment fournir des commentaires

Nous aimerions savoir ce que vous pensez de ces fonctionnalités. Utilisez le menu d’aide pour signaler un problème ou fournir une suggestion.

Faire une suggestion

Vous pouvez également obtenir des conseils et répondre à vos questions par la communauté sur Stack Overflow.

Merci,

Aaron Hallberg